screenshot: add jpg support
The screenshot image file type can now be selected with the --screenshot-filetype option. The --screenshot-jpeg-quality option controls the compression setting of the written JPEG image file.

+#ifdef CONFIG_JPEG
+
+static void write_jpeg_error_exit(j_common_ptr cinfo)
+{
+ // NOTE: do not write error message, too much effort to connect the libjpeg
+ // log callbacks with mplayer's log function mp_msp()
+
+ // Return control to the setjmp point
+ longjmp(*(jmp_buf*)cinfo->client_data, 1);
+}
+
+static int write_jpeg(screenshot_ctx *ctx, mp_image_t *image)
+{
+ struct jpeg_compress_struct cinfo;
+ struct jpeg_error_mgr jerr;
+ FILE *outfile = open_file(ctx, ctx->fname);
+
+ if (!outfile)
+ return 0;
+
+ cinfo.err = jpeg_std_error(&jerr);
+ jerr.error_exit = write_jpeg_error_exit;
+
+ jmp_buf error_return_jmpbuf;
+ cinfo.client_data = &error_return_jmpbuf;
+ if (setjmp(cinfo.client_data)) {
+ jpeg_destroy_compress(&cinfo);
+ fclose(outfile);
+ return 0;
+ }
+
+ jpeg_create_compress(&cinfo);
+ jpeg_stdio_dest(&cinfo, outfile);
+
+ cinfo.image_width = image->width;
+ cinfo.image_height = image->height;
+ cinfo.input_components = 3;
+ cinfo.in_color_space = JCS_RGB;
+
+ jpeg_set_defaults(&cinfo);
+ jpeg_set_quality(&cinfo, ctx->mpctx->opts.screenshot_jpeg_quality, 1);
+
+ jpeg_start_compress(&cinfo, TRUE);
+
+ while (cinfo.next_scanline < cinfo.image_height) {
+ JSAMPROW row_pointer[1];
+ row_pointer[0] = image->planes[0] + cinfo.next_scanline * image->stride[0];
+ jpeg_write_scanlines(&cinfo, row_pointer,1);
+ }
+
+ jpeg_finish_compress(&cinfo);
+
+ jpeg_destroy_compress(&cinfo);
+ fclose(outfile);
+
+ return 1;
+}
+
+#endif
